Snorkelling
Snorkel-friendly - Yes, but only for confident, strong swimmers comfortable with a breath-hold underwater swim through a submerged passage - not suitable for beginners
Safety notes
Breath-hold swim through a submerged passage (risk of disorientation/panic), risk of hitting the cave roof, entrance not visible from the surface (GPS/local guide required), surge-driven pressure and temperature/fog changes inside the chamber
